Understanding Survival at 23 Weeks Gestation
The question, Can A Baby Survive At 23 Weeks? is at the forefront of neonatal medicine and parental concern. Twenty-three weeks marks the edge of viability, where a baby’s organs are still immature but medical technology has pushed survival possibilities into this early stage. Babies born this early are classified as extremely preterm, far before the typical 40-week gestation period.
At 23 weeks, the fetus is about the size of a large grapefruit, weighing roughly 500 to 600 grams (about 1 to 1.3 pounds). The lungs, brain, and other vital organs are underdeveloped but developing rapidly. With advanced neonatal intensive care units (NICUs), survival is possible but far from guaranteed. The survival rate hovers around 30-40%, depending on hospital capabilities and individual health factors.
The Role of Medical Advances in Survival
The leap in survival rates over recent decades owes much to innovations in neonatal care. Surfactant therapy, which helps immature lungs stay open and function properly, has been a game-changer. Mechanical ventilation and specialized incubators provide critical respiratory support and temperature regulation.
Moreover, sophisticated monitoring technology allows healthcare providers to detect complications early and intervene promptly. Antibiotics reduce infection risks, while nutritional support through intravenous feeding or feeding tubes sustains fragile babies who cannot feed orally.
Despite these advances, babies born at 23 weeks face enormous hurdles. Their immune systems are weak, making infections a constant threat. Brain bleeding (intraventricular hemorrhage) and chronic lung disease (bronchopulmonary dysplasia) are common complications. Every day in the womb beyond this point significantly improves organ maturity and survival chances.
Survival Rates and Long-Term Outcomes
Survival statistics for babies born at 23 weeks vary by country, hospital resources, and individual cases. Here’s a general overview:
| Gestational Age (Weeks) | Approximate Survival Rate | Common Health Challenges |
|---|---|---|
| 22 Weeks | 10-20% | Severe lung immaturity, brain hemorrhages, infections |
| 23 Weeks | 30-40% | Lung disease, neurological issues, feeding difficulties |
| 24 Weeks | 50-60% | Lung problems decrease slightly; ongoing risk of brain injury |
| 25 Weeks+ | >70% | Improved organ function; fewer severe complications |
Long-term outcomes for survivors vary widely. Some children experience mild developmental delays or learning difficulties; others may face cerebral palsy or vision/hearing impairments due to their early birth. Still, many go on to lead healthy lives with appropriate therapies and support.
The Gray Zone: Ethical Dilemmas in Care Decisions
At 23 weeks gestation, doctors often enter what is called the “gray zone” of viability—where clinical decisions become ethically complex. Parents and healthcare teams must weigh the chances of survival against potential suffering from severe disabilities or prolonged intensive care.
Some hospitals have strict guidelines about resuscitating babies born before a certain gestational age due to poor prognosis or resource limitations. Others opt for individualized care based on fetal weight, condition at birth, and parental wishes.
This difficult balance requires clear communication between neonatologists and families to align expectations realistically while providing compassionate care.
The Physical Development of Babies Born at 23 Weeks
Physically, a baby born at 23 weeks is incredibly fragile. Their skin remains translucent and thin; blood vessels are visible beneath it. Fat stores are minimal or nonexistent, making temperature regulation difficult without external support.
The lungs are among the most critical organs impacting survival at this stage. The alveoli—the tiny air sacs responsible for oxygen exchange—are immature or barely formed. Without surfactant production (a substance that prevents lung collapse), breathing independently is nearly impossible without assistance.
The brain is rapidly developing but vulnerable to injury from fluctuating blood pressure or oxygen levels after birth. The eyes have formed but lack full development necessary for vision outside the womb.
Despite these challenges, every additional hour inside the uterus helps strengthen these vital systems before birth occurs.
Nutritional Needs After Birth at 23 Weeks
Nutrition is another crucial factor influencing outcomes for babies born this early. Since oral feeding isn’t possible initially due to underdeveloped sucking reflexes and digestive systems, nutrition is provided intravenously through parenteral nutrition—delivering essential fluids, glucose, amino acids, fats, vitamins, and minerals directly into the bloodstream.
As the baby stabilizes over days or weeks, small amounts of breast milk or formula may be introduced via feeding tubes directly into the stomach (gavage feeding). Breast milk offers immunological benefits that help protect against infections common in premature infants.
Achieving adequate growth rates while minimizing complications like intestinal inflammation (necrotizing enterocolitis) requires careful monitoring by neonatologists and dietitians specialized in preterm infant care.
The Emotional Impact on Families Facing Extreme Prematurity
A premature birth at 23 weeks thrusts families into an emotional whirlwind filled with hope, fear, uncertainty, and exhaustion. Parents often experience shock upon learning their baby’s early arrival might be life-threatening with an uncertain outcome.
Extended NICU stays can be physically draining due to hours spent visiting their tiny newborn hooked up to machines while juggling work or other family responsibilities. Emotional support from counselors or parent groups specializing in premature infant care can provide vital comfort during this stressful time.
Bonding with a micro-preemie also looks different than with full-term infants; parents may feel helpless seeing their baby connected to ventilators rather than being able to hold them immediately after birth. Skin-to-skin contact (kangaroo care) as soon as medically feasible has shown benefits for both infant stability and parental bonding.
The Role of Neonatal Intensive Care Units (NICUs)
NICUs play an indispensable role in supporting babies born at such an early stage. These specialized hospital units provide round-the-clock monitoring with highly trained neonatologists, nurses, respiratory therapists, nutritionists, and other specialists focused exclusively on critically ill newborns.
Equipment such as ventilators tailored for tiny lungs; incubators maintaining optimal temperature; infusion pumps delivering precise medication doses; phototherapy lights treating jaundice—all contribute to stabilizing these vulnerable infants during their critical first days to months outside the womb.
NICU teams continuously assess progress through ultrasounds of the brain (to detect bleeding), chest X-rays (to monitor lung condition), blood tests (for infection or electrolyte imbalances), and developmental evaluations guiding interventions aimed at improving outcomes long term.
Treatment Protocols That Improve Chances of Survival at 23 Weeks
Hospitals follow evidence-based protocols designed specifically for extremely preterm infants around this gestational age:
- Antenatal steroids: Administered to mothers before delivery if preterm birth is imminent; these steroids accelerate fetal lung maturity.
- Surfactant replacement therapy: Delivered via endotracheal tube shortly after birth to help open immature lungs.
- Mechanical ventilation: Continuous positive airway pressure (CPAP) or more invasive ventilation supports breathing.
- Infection prevention: Strict hygiene practices plus prophylactic antibiotics reduce sepsis risks.
- Nutritional support: Tailored parenteral nutrition transitioning gradually to enteral feedings.
- Pain management: Gentle sedation protocols minimize stress during procedures.
- Cranial ultrasounds: Regular scans detect brain hemorrhage early so treatment plans adjust accordingly.
- Kangaroo care: Skin-to-skin contact encourages physiological stability once possible.
These interventions combined improve survival odds significantly compared with historical data from decades ago when babies born before 24 weeks rarely survived.
The Importance of Gestational Age Accuracy in Predicting Outcomes
Accurate determination of gestational age is critical when assessing whether Can A Baby Survive At 23 Weeks?. Ultrasound dating during early pregnancy provides more reliable estimates than last menstrual period calculations alone because fetal growth rates vary individually.
Knowing exact gestational age guides decisions about resuscitation efforts after delivery as well as informs counseling parents about realistic expectations regarding survival chances and potential disabilities ahead.
Hospitals often use strict criteria based on gestational age combined with birth weight thresholds when deciding on initiating intensive care versus palliative approaches for extremely preterm infants near viability limits like 22-23 weeks.
The Impact of Birth Weight on Survival Rates at 23 Weeks
Birth weight correlates strongly with survival odds alongside gestational age:
| Birth Weight Range (grams) | Description | Survival Likelihood (%) at 23 Weeks |
|---|---|---|
| <400 g | Tiny for gestational age | <10% |
| 400-600 g | Around average size | 30-40% |
| >600 g | Larger than average | >50% |
Heavier babies tend to have more developed organs relative to their smaller counterparts even within the same week of gestation—a factor that can tip survival scales favorably when combined with quality neonatal care.
The Reality Behind “Viability” Thresholds: What It Means For Families?
“Viability” refers to the earliest point where a fetus can survive outside the womb with medical intervention—currently around 22-24 weeks depending on resources available worldwide. However:
- This threshold doesn’t guarantee survival but indicates potential.
- Babies born right at viability edges like 23 weeks face higher mortality risk compared with those even one week older.
- The term also implies potential lifelong health challenges requiring ongoing medical attention.
- This reality shapes prenatal counseling conversations profoundly impacting parental decisions about continuing pregnancy versus interventions after preterm labor onset.
Understanding these nuances helps families prepare emotionally and practically while fostering realistic hope without false expectations regarding outcomes after delivery so prematurely.
